src/work/johanna/contract_wrapper.h
changeset 1365 c280de819a73
parent 1364 ee5959aa4410
child 1366 d00b85f8be45
     1.1 --- a/src/work/johanna/contract_wrapper.h	Sun Apr 17 18:57:22 2005 +0000
     1.2 +++ /dev/null	Thu Jan 01 00:00:00 1970 +0000
     1.3 @@ -1,36 +0,0 @@
     1.4 -// -*- C++ -*- //
     1.5 -
     1.6 -#ifndef LEMON_CONTRACT_WRAPPER
     1.7 -#define LEMON_CONTRACT_WRAPPER
     1.8 -
     1.9 -#include <graph_wrapper.h>
    1.10 -
    1.11 -namespace lemon {
    1.12 -
    1.13 -  template<typename Graph>
    1.14 -  class ConractWrapper : public GraphWrapper<const Graph> {
    1.15 -
    1.16 -  public:
    1.17 -    typedef typename Parent::NodeMap NodeMap;
    1.18 -    class Node;
    1.19 -
    1.20 -  private:
    1.21 -    typedef GraphWrapper<Graph> Parent;
    1.22 -    
    1.23 -
    1.24 -    UnionFindEnum<Node, NodeMap> parts; 
    1.25 - 
    1.26 -  public:
    1.27 -
    1.28 -    ConractWrapper(const Graph& _graph) : Parent(_graph) { }
    1.29 -
    1.30 -
    1.31 -
    1.32 -
    1.33 -
    1.34 -  };
    1.35 -
    1.36 -
    1.37 -
    1.38 -}
    1.39 -#endif